  16. Em-dash Use and Placement - Punctuation For Fiction Writers
    Special marks of punctuation lose their effectiveness when overused. The em-dash used correctly sets off parenthetical information or indicates a break in character thought or speech. Use the find feature to highlight the "offenders" and remove unnecessary or misplaced em-dashes.

  21. Novel Writing Tips - Five Essentials For Success
    Many potentially best-selling novels are never published, simply because authors seem unaware of a few basic requirements, namely an intriguing setting or background; charismatic principal characters with whom the reader can identify; clever plotting; sharp dialog; astute editing. Many manuscripts submitted to potential publishers embody three or even four of these essentials, but rarely all five.
